SANILAC COUNTY REGISTER OF DEEDS – Quick Facts
- The Sanilac County Register Of Deeds is located at 60 W. Sanilac Avenue in the heart of downtown Sandusky, Michigan.
- Office hours for passport services are typically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 4:00 PM; however, appointments are highly recommended.
- Complimentary parking is readily available in a 45-space lot directly behind the courthouse, accessible from N. Elk Street.
- Public transit is limited to the Sanilac County Transportation (SCT) demand-response service, requiring pre-booking at least 24 hours in advance.
- Peak times for passport applications are generally during lunch hours (12 PM-1 PM) and late afternoons (3 PM-4 PM), so morning appointments are often quieter.
- Appointments are mandatory for all passport applications processed at this facility to ensure dedicated assistance for each applicant.
- Passport photos are not taken on-site, so applicants must arrive with two compliant 2×2 inch photos.
- The facility accepts applications for new passport books, passport cards, and renewals if the applicant meets DS-11 form requirements.
- Fees for the U.S. Department of State must be paid by check or money order, while the $35 execution fee to the Register of Deeds can be paid by cash, check, or money order.

š Public Transit
Public transportation options to the Sanilac County Register Of Deeds in Sandusky are specific to the rural nature of Sanilac County. Fixed-route bus service or metropolitan rail lines, common in larger cities, do not operate within Sandusky’s municipal limits. Therefore, individuals seeking a passport appointment here will not find traditional bus stops with posted schedules or subway stations. However, Sanilac County does offer a crucial demand-response service: Sanilac County Transportation (SCT). This service provides curb-to-curb transportation throughout the county, including Sandusky. To utilize SCT for your passport visit, you must schedule your ride in advance, typically 24 hours prior to your desired pickup time, by calling their dispatch office at (810) 648-4000. Fares are reasonable, generally $1.50 for seniors and individuals with disabilities, and $2.00 for the general public for a one-way trip within the Sandusky area. For those traveling from outside Sandusky, fares are mileage-based. All SCT vehicles are wheelchair accessible, featuring lifts and securement areas, ensuring full accessibility for all passengers. Riders will be dropped off directly at the courthouse entrance on W. Sanilac Avenue. Planning ahead with SCT is the most reliable alternative to personal vehicle travel for reaching the Register of Deeds.
